"Incredible" gets old fast!
Hi Dan! I love your podcast and I'm listening to all of them in order. You ask for feedback, so I'm going to give it to you, politely. You use the word "incredible" way too much. I'm starting to lose focus on the podcast and concentrating on when the next time you are going to use that word is. For example, in Episode 18, I counted each incidence... you used the word "incredible" 51 times! In an hour! That's about one a minute. When you use a word like that too often, it loses it's impact and even it's very meaning... I mean, if everything is "not-credible", that doesn't make much sense... Please break open a Thesaurus and start expanding your vocabulary. You don't have to string along 4 or adjectives to describe something amazing. Just one word should do it, and then you won't run out and maybe only use "incredible" once per podcast? One other suggestion? When asking questions, you tend to ask a question, pause, ask it again in different format, pause, ask it again in a third format. Meanwhile, the person being interviewed starts answering after the first question. I would think you were doing this at the beginning when you were a bit rusty, but you continue to do it and I'm on Episode 21 now. Just a suggestion, I think it will help avoid those awkward moments when you interrupt the interviewee, or they talk over your question because they thought you'd finished asking it already. Anyway, just some construtive criticism to help make a great show even better. I thouroughly enjoy your podast, it's a brilliant idea. Thanks for doing it.Read full review »
